Course Content

• Introduction to Genetic Modification & Ethical Considerations
• Gene Editing Technologies: CRISPR-Cas9 & Beyond
• Genetic Modification Guidelines and Regulations (International & National)
• Risk Assessment and Biosafety in Genetic Modification
• Genetically Modified Organisms (GMOs): Applications & Case Studies
• Intellectual Property Rights and Genetic Modification
• Environmental Impact Assessment of Genetically Modified Organisms
• Public Perception and Communication of Genetic Modification

Career path

Career Role Description
Genetic Modification Scientist Conducting research and development in genetic modification techniques; analyzing data and publishing findings. High demand in the UK's biotechnology sector.
Biotechnology Regulatory Affairs Officer Ensuring compliance with regulations related to genetic modification; liaising with regulatory bodies. A crucial role in the ethical application of genetic modification technologies.
Genetic Engineering Technician Supporting scientists in laboratory settings; performing experiments and maintaining equipment. Essential technical skills in this growing field are highly sought after.
Bioinformatics Analyst (Genetic Modification Focus) Analyzing large genomic datasets; developing algorithms and bioinformatic tools for genetic modification research. A rapidly growing field requiring strong analytical skills.
